2. Safety Information
Please read all safety warnings and instructions carefully before using this product to prevent injury or damage to the device.
- Do not point the laser directly at eyes or indirectly off reflective surfaces.
- Do not use the thermometer near explosive gases, steam, or dust.
- Avoid exposing the device to extreme temperatures, humidity, or direct sunlight.
- Keep the device away from strong electromagnetic fields.
- This device is not waterproof. Avoid contact with liquids.

5.3. Adjustable Emissivity
The emissivity (ε) setting can be adjusted from 0.1 to 1.0 to accurately measure different types of surfaces. Refer to common emissivity values for various materials:
| Material | Emissivity (ε) |
|---|---|
| Water | 0.90-0.96 |
| Timber | 0.90 |
| Stainless Steel | 0.20-0.30 |
| Paper | 0.70-0.94 |
| Most organic materials, painted surfaces, and plastics | 0.95 (default) |

7.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| No display/Device won't turn on | Low or dead battery; Incorrect battery installation | Replace battery; Reinstall battery with correct polarity |
| Inaccurate readings | Incorrect emissivity setting; Dirty lens; Distance to spot ratio too large | Adjust emissivity for the target material; Clean the lens; Move closer to the target within the D:S ratio |
| Cannot connect to mobile app | Bluetooth not enabled; App not installed; Device out of range | Enable Bluetooth on phone; Install "AI Link" app; Ensure device is within 80m range |
| Laser not working | Laser function turned off | Press the Laser button to activate |
8. Specifications
- Model: BT-1500APP
- Temperature Range: -58°F to 2732°F (-50°C to 1500°C)
- Accuracy: ±2% of reading or ±4°F (±2°C)
- Distance Spot Ratio (D:S): 30:1
- Emissivity: Adjustable 0.1~1.0
- Response Time: 0.25 seconds
- Laser Type: Dual Laser
- Display Type: Backlit LCD
- Special Features: Max/Min/AVG/DIF modes, High/Low Temperature Alarms, Data Hold, LED Flashlight, Bluetooth Connectivity
- Power: 9V Battery
- Auto Power Off: Yes
- Material: Plastic
- Dimensions: Approximately 9.33 x 6.42 x 3.31 inches
- Weight: Approximately 5.64 ounces
